How Does Tread Design Impact Winter Performance for 32 x 600 Tires?
Tread design impacts winter performance for 32 x 600 tires significantly. The tread pattern determines how well the tire interacts with snow and ice. Tires with deep grooves and wide spacing provide better traction. These features help channel snow and slush away from the tire surface.
Siping, which refers to small cuts in the tread rubber, enhances grip on icy surfaces. More sipes increase the tire’s ability to bite into the ice. Additionally, softer rubber compounds perform better in cold temperatures. These compounds remain flexible, improving contact with the road and enhancing grip.
Overall, a well-designed tread pattern combines these elements to maximize traction, stability, and control in winter conditions. Therefore, selecting a tire with an appropriate tread design is crucial for optimal winter performance.
Why Is Rubber Composition Vital for Grip and Handling in Winter Conditions?
Rubber composition is vital for grip and handling in winter conditions because it determines tire performance in cold and slippery environments. The right rubber blend enhances traction by remaining flexible at low temperatures.
The Tire and Rubber Association of Canada (TRAC) defines rubber compounds as the mixture of natural and synthetic rubber that affects tire characteristics, including grip, durability, and performance.
One key reason rubber composition affects winter grip is its ability to stay supple in cold weather. Standard tire rubber hardens in low temperatures, reducing traction. In contrast, winter tires often incorporate special polymers that maintain flexibility, allowing the tire to conform to the road surface and enhance grip.
Technical terms like “silica” are often relevant in this context. Silica is a compound added to winter tire rubber. It helps increase traction on wet and icy surfaces by improving grip. Silica influences the tire’s interaction with the road, thus enhancing safety.
The mechanism behind grip in winter tires involves a combination of tread design and rubber composition. The tread patterns feature deeper grooves and unique shapes that channel snow and water away from the tire. This reduces the risk of hydroplaning, which occurs when a layer of water prevents direct contact with the road.
Specific conditions that influence tire performance include temperature drops and the presence of snow or ice. For instance, temperatures below 7 degrees Celsius can make standard tires less effective. Moreover, when driving on packed snow or ice, tires with a specialized winter rubber composition provide significantly better traction compared to all-season tires.

Which Tires Provide the Best Traction on Snowy or Icy Roads?
The tires that provide the best traction on snowy or icy roads are typically winter tires, also known as snow tires.
- Winter Tires
- Studded Tires
- All-Weather Tires
- Traction Devices (e.g., chains)
- Tire Pressure Management
Winter Tires:
Winter tires are designed specifically for cold weather conditions. They feature unique tread patterns and softer rubber compounds that remain flexible in low temperatures. According to the Rubber Manufacturers Association, winter tires can improve traction by 20-30% compared to all-season tires on snow and ice. An example is the Bridgestone Blizzak series, praised for its superior grip in slippery conditions.
Studded Tires:
Studded tires are winter tires equipped with metal studs for enhanced grip on ice. They can be very effective in extreme icy conditions. A study by Tire Rack found that vehicles with studded tires can reduce stopping distances on ice by up to 30%. However, usage may be restricted in some areas due to road damage concerns.
All-Weather Tires:
All-weather tires provide a balance of performance in various conditions, including light snow. They have a tread design that allows for some traction in winter conditions without being as specialized as winter tires. Consumer Reports notes that all-weather tires offer about 60-70% of the snow performance of dedicated winter tires, making them a versatile option for milder winter climates.
Traction Devices:
Traction devices, such as chains, enhance grip in extreme winter situations. They are attached to regular tires and improve traction on ice or snow-covered roads. Studies demonstrate that vehicles equipped with chains can achieve better acceleration and stopping power on slippery surfaces. They are advisable for regions with heavy snowfall or icy conditions.
Tire Pressure Management:
Proper tire pressure management is crucial for maintaining optimal traction. Under-inflated tires can lose grip and handling, especially in winter conditions. The National Highway Traffic Safety Administration suggests checking tire pressure monthly, as tire pressure can drop 1 PSI for every 10°F decrease in temperature. Maintaining the recommended pressure enhances vehicle safety and performance in snowy or icy situations.

What Are the Best Practices for Maintaining Your 32 x 600 Winter Tires?
The best practices for maintaining your 32 x 600 winter tires include regular inspections, proper inflation, seasonal storage, tread depth checks, and avoiding excessive speed.
- Regular Inspections
- Proper Inflation
- Seasonal Storage
- Tread Depth Checks
- Avoiding Excessive Speed
Regular inspections are crucial for maintaining your 32 x 600 winter tires. Regular inspections involve checking for visible damage, such as cracks or punctures, and ensuring that the tire has not developed any bulges. Additionally, inspecting the tread for uneven wear can provide insight into alignment or suspension issues.
Proper inflation involves monitoring and maintaining your tire pressure according to manufacturer recommendations. Properly inflated tires ensure optimal contact with the road, providing better traction and fuel efficiency. The National Highway Traffic Safety Administration (NHTSA) states that tires can lose pressure by 1 PSI for every 10°F drop in temperature, particularly during cold winter months.
Seasonal storage refers to the appropriate storage methods for tires when they are not in use. It is recommended to store tires in a cool, dry area away from direct sunlight. Using tire racks or stacking them vertically is ideal for preserving their shape and preventing flat spots from developing.
Tread depth checks involve measuring the remaining tread on your tires to ensure they remain effective in icy or snowy conditions. According to the Rubber Manufacturers Association (RMA), tires should have at least 6/32 of an inch of tread depth to perform well in winter conditions.
Avoiding excessive speed is essential for safety when using winter tires. While winter tires are designed for challenging conditions, driving at high speeds can reduce their effectiveness. The RMA highlights that maintaining a safe speed allows the tires to perform optimally, reducing the risk of skidding or losing control on slippery surfaces.
